Jay, Katie, and Steven sit down with Jackie Bury, the proud principal of Centennial Middle School from South Lyon Community Schools to learn about her amazing story of implementing schoolwide PBIS from the ground up. Hear the inspirational journey of the Centennial Middle School team’s embrace of system thinking and positive culture to support healthy student behaviors. They expand PBIS implementation beyond mere reward tickets to truly transform the way in which teachers come together to support student learning.

Hosts: Jay Haffner - Literacy Consultant, Katie Morrison - Mathematics Education Consultant, Dr. Steven Snead - Supervisor of Curriculum & Assessment.

Oakland Schools is an educational service agency that offers support services to school districts that are best delivered regionally and provide cost, size and quality advantages to those we serve. Oakland Schools is an autonomous, tax-supported public school district governed by Michigan General School Laws and is one of 56 intermediate school districts (ISDs) established in Michigan in 1962.
